Here in the Raleigh area, while true brown recluses (Loxosceles reclusa) are present but not overwhelmingly common, we do have other medically relevant species to be aware of, such as the black widow (Latrodectus mactans), whose neurotoxic venom can cause severe pain, muscle cramps, and nausea, particularly concerning for children or the elderly. The Piedmont’s mix of woodpiles, rock walls, undisturbed storage areas, and even certain landscaping features can create habitats where these spiders might take up residence, making awareness and preventive habits—like shaking out shoes stored in garages or using gloves when clearing debris—practical parts of daily life for many residents.

First, consider **Urgent Care and Emergency Medicine Providers with Toxicology Awareness**. Not every clinic needs a toxicologist on staff, but for spider bites—especially if there’s spreading redness, severe pain, numbness, fever, or signs of infection—you want providers who know when to consult toxicology experts or administer antivenom if indicated (though rare for U.S. Species, it’s a consideration for certain exotic exposures). Look for facilities affiliated with major health systems like WakeMed or Duke that explicitly mention toxicology support or have protocols for envenomations. Check if their physicians have additional training in emergency toxicology or if they collaborate closely with the NC Poison Control Center. Crucially, they should prioritize thorough wound assessment, tetanus status checks, and clear discharge instructions about warning signs for worsening necrosis or systemic illness—don’t hesitate to question about their follow-up process.
Second, seek out **Dermatologists Specializing in Wound Care and Necrotizing Infections**. If a bite leads to significant skin damage, ulceration, or concerns about loxoscelism (even if probability is low here), you need a specialist who can differentiate between spider bite necrosis, infection, or other ulcerative conditions. Look for board-certified dermatologists affiliated with UNC Health or Duke who list wound care, cutaneous infections, or tropical medicine among their interests. Many offer specific clinics for complex wounds. Key criteria include experience with biopsy if needed to rule out other causes, familiarity with adjunctive therapies like hyperbaric oxygen (where available locally), and a proactive approach to minimizing scarring. They should also educate you on monitoring for delayed complications and coordinate with your primary care provider.
Third, and perhaps most preventatively, engage with **Licensed Pest Management Professionals Focused on Integrated Pest Management (IPM) and Arachnid Expertise**. While you shouldn’t spray indiscriminately, knowing *when* and *how* to address a genuine spider concern—especially black widows in garages, sheds, or woodpiles—is valuable. Seek professionals certified by the North Carolina Department of Agriculture & Consumer Services who emphasize IPM: inspection first, identification second, and targeted, minimal-impact treatments only when necessary. They should be able to conduct a thorough exterior and interior inspection, identify conducive conditions (clutter, moisture, insect prey populations), and explain exclusion tactics (sealing cracks, reducing harborages) rather than just promising a spray-and-pray approach. Ask if they have entomological training or consult with experts like those at NCSU Extension—they should educate you, not just treat symptoms.
